Eire = Ireland
In Eirinn = In Ireland
Muintir na hEireann = The people of Ireland

In all cases would normally have an acute accent on the initial E, which we call a fada, but the fada is normally omitted for initial capital vowels when writing Irish, or Gaeilge, which is the true Irish name for our language, rather than Gaelic.

Eire. there is an accent on the first E.
Eireann is used in the possessive case of the noun, i.e. People of Ireland would be "muintear Eireann".
Or Repulbic of Ireland would be "Poblact na hEireann" again with an accent on the first E.
